PAEDOPHILE MARTIN PUGH, 58, JAILED FOR ABUSING GIRL AND DESCRIBED AS 'WOLF IN SHEEP'S CLOTHING'

A convicted paedophile who coerced a young girl into performing a sexual act upon him was described by his victim as a "wolf in sheep's clothing." The abuse remained concealed for many years after he threatened to take his own life if she disclosed what had happened.

Martin Pugh, aged 58 and from Newport, was found guilty of gross indecency with a child following a trial.

He denied committing the crimes against his victim, who courageously addressed the court, vowing, "the man who deceived everyone." During a hearing at Newport Crown Court on Friday, it was revealed that his victim was only 10 years old at the time of the abuse.

She described how an image of Pugh's face during the assault continued to "haunt her." Years later, she confronted Pugh about the incident, prompting him to threaten to "kill himself" if she told anyone.

Nevertheless, she eventually contacted police and disclosed the abuse she had endured, leading to Pugh’s conviction.

The defendant, of Chester Close, Caerleon, was convicted of gross indecency with a minor.

The court also noted that he had four prior convictions for assault causing actual bodily harm.

In a victim impact statement read aloud by prosecutor Andrew Davies, the woman said: "I was vulnerable and desperately seeking safety.

Instead of protection, I was abused during a time I needed love most—he exploited that...

I wish I had known then what I know now.

I wish I had spoken out earlier, but like many children, I carried the shame, fear, and burden alone." "As an adult, I began to understand what his actions truly meant, and I felt disgusted and angry at myself for being so naive...

He gave me cigarettes, spliffs, and alcohol, and I never fully understood his motives." "Flashbacks torment me and make me feel ill; I constantly question why I endured this.

When I realized he only cared about protecting himself or concealing the truth rather than the pain he caused me, I knew I had to speak out.

He has never taken responsibility or shown remorse." "Only recently have I grasped the full extent of what happened, and I now see it clearly.

I spent my entire life seeking love and safety.

My husband has given me the support to confide in someone, face this trauma, and begin healing." "He was like a wolf in sheep's clothing—the man who fooled everyone." "What occurred has broken me.

I am only now starting to rebuild my life, learning boundaries and realizing what I am not obligated to do.

I accept that I will never entirely recover from what I endured; it has affected every aspect of my life, influenced my decisions, and shaped my coping strategies." In mitigation, Julia Cox argued that her client was suffering from numerous health problems, including throat cancer.

She stated that he had run a successful business, but his imprisonment would negatively impact his livelihood.

Judge Daniel Williams addressed the court, saying: "You maintain your innocence.

As (the victim) described, you are a wolf in sheep's clothing—a man who deceived everyone.

You did not fool the jury; they saw through your courtroom performance, which you repeated today.

You show no remorse; your actions are entirely about self-preservation." Pugh was sentenced to serve six years and six months in prison.
